[Bug 429159] New: libyui/python/ncurses: double free or corruption in YSelectionWidget::itemAt
https://bugzilla.novell.com/show_bug.cgi?id=429159 Summary: libyui/python/ncurses: double free or corruption in YSelectionWidget::itemAt Product: openSUSE 11.0 Version: Final Platform: Other OS/Version: openSUSE 11.0 Status: NEW Severity: Normal Priority: P5 - None Component: YaST2 AssignedTo: bnc-team-screening@forge.provo.novell.com ReportedBy: dl9pf@gmx.de QAContact: jsrain@novell.com Found By: Community User * Code: widgets.py example * happens in ncurses mode after about >10 changes in the selectionBox. *** glibc detected *** python: double free or corruption (fasttop): 0x0000000000769af0 *** dl9pf@legolas:~> glpython core GNU gdb 6.8 Copyright (C) 2008 Free Software Foundation, Inc. License GPLv3+: GNU GPL version 3 or later http://gnu.org/licenses/gpl.html This is free software: you are free to change and redistribute it. There is NO WARRANTY, to the extent permitted by law. Type "show copying" and "show warranty" for details. This GDB was configured as "x86_64-suse-linux"... (no debugging symbols found) warning: Can't read pathname for load map: Input/output error. Error while mapping shared library sections: /home/dl9pf/pfx//lib/YaST2/plugin/libpy2qt.so.2: No such file or directory. Reading symbols from /usr/lib64/libpython2.5.so.1.0...(no debugging symbols found)...done. Loaded symbols for /usr/lib64/libpython2.5.so.1.0 Reading symbols from /lib64/libpthread.so.0...(no debugging symbols found)...done. Loaded symbols for /lib64/libpthread.so.0 Reading symbols from /lib64/libdl.so.2...(no debugging symbols found)...done. Loaded symbols for /lib64/libdl.so.2 Reading symbols from /lib64/libutil.so.1...(no debugging symbols found)...done. Loaded symbols for /lib64/libutil.so.1 Reading symbols from /lib64/libm.so.6... (no debugging symbols found)...done. Loaded symbols for /lib64/libm.so.6 Reading symbols from /lib64/libc.so.6...(no debugging symbols found)...done. Loaded symbols for /lib64/libc.so.6 Reading symbols from /lib64/ld-linux-x86-64.so.2...(no debugging symbols found)...done. Loaded symbols for /lib64/ld-linux-x86-64.so.2 Reading symbols from /opt/yuitest/lib64/python2.5/site-packages/_yui.so...done. Loaded symbols for /opt/yuitest/lib64/python2.5/site-packages/_yui.so Reading symbols from /opt/yuitest/lib64/libyui.so.3...done. Loaded symbols for /opt/yuitest/lib64/libyui.so.3 Reading symbols from /usr/lib64/libstdc++.so.6...done. Loaded symbols for /usr/lib64/libstdc++.so.6 Reading symbols from /lib64/libgcc_s.so.1...done. Loaded symbols for /lib64/libgcc_s.so.1 Reading symbols from /usr/lib64/python2.5/lib-dynload/_locale.so...done. Loaded symbols for /usr/lib64/python2.5/lib-dynload/_locale.so Reading symbols from /usr/lib64/python2.5/lib-dynload/operator.so...done. Loaded symbols for /usr/lib64/python2.5/lib-dynload/operator.so Symbol file not found for /home/dl9pf/pfx//lib/YaST2/plugin/libpy2qt.so.2 Reading symbols from /usr/lib64/libQtCore.so.4...done. Loaded symbols for /usr/lib64/libQtCore.so.4 Reading symbols from /usr/lib64/libQtGui.so.4...done. Loaded symbols for /usr/lib64/libQtGui.so.4 Reading symbols from /usr/lib64/libX11.so.6...done. Loaded symbols for /usr/lib64/libX11.so.6 Reading symbols from /usr/lib64/libfontconfig.so.1...done. Loaded symbols for /usr/lib64/libfontconfig.so.1 Reading symbols from /lib64/libz.so.1...done. Loaded symbols for /lib64/libz.so.1 Reading symbols from /usr/lib64/libgthread-2.0.so.0...done. Loaded symbols for /usr/lib64/libgthread-2.0.so.0 Reading symbols from /lib64/librt.so.1...done. Loaded symbols for /lib64/librt.so.1 Reading symbols from /usr/lib64/libglib-2.0.so.0...done. Loaded symbols for /usr/lib64/libglib-2.0.so.0 Reading symbols from /usr/lib64/libpng12.so.0...done. Loaded symbols for /usr/lib64/libpng12.so.0 Reading symbols from /usr/lib64/libSM.so.6...done. Loaded symbols for /usr/lib64/libSM.so.6 Reading symbols from /usr/lib64/libICE.so.6...done. Loaded symbols for /usr/lib64/libICE.so.6 Reading symbols from /usr/lib64/libXi.so.6...done. Loaded symbols for /usr/lib64/libXi.so.6 Reading symbols from /usr/lib64/libXrender.so.1...done. Loaded symbols for /usr/lib64/libXrender.so.1 Reading symbols from /usr/lib64/libXrandr.so.2...done. Loaded symbols for /usr/lib64/libXrandr.so.2 Reading symbols from /usr/lib64/libXfixes.so.3...done. Loaded symbols for /usr/lib64/libXfixes.so.3 Reading symbols from /usr/lib64/libXcursor.so.1...done. Loaded symbols for /usr/lib64/libXcursor.so.1 Reading symbols from /usr/lib64/libXinerama.so.1...done. Loaded symbols for /usr/lib64/libXinerama.so.1 Reading symbols from /usr/lib64/libfreetype.so.6...done. Loaded symbols for /usr/lib64/libfreetype.so.6 Reading symbols from /usr/lib64/libXext.so.6...done. Loaded symbols for /usr/lib64/libXext.so.6 Reading symbols from /usr/lib64/libxcb-xlib.so.0...done. Loaded symbols for /usr/lib64/libxcb-xlib.so.0 Reading symbols from /usr/lib64/libxcb.so.1...done. Loaded symbols for /usr/lib64/libxcb.so.1 Reading symbols from /lib64/libexpat.so.1...done. Loaded symbols for /lib64/libexpat.so.1 Reading symbols from /usr/lib64/libpcre.so.0...done. Loaded symbols for /usr/lib64/libpcre.so.0 Reading symbols from /usr/lib64/libXau.so.6...done. Loaded symbols for /usr/lib64/libXau.so.6 Reading symbols from /usr/lib64/gconv/UTF-16.so...done. Loaded symbols for /usr/lib64/gconv/UTF-16.so Reading symbols from /usr/lib64/kde4/plugins/styles/oxygen.so...done. Loaded symbols for /usr/lib64/kde4/plugins/styles/oxygen.so Reading symbols from /usr/lib64/libQtSvg.so.4...done. Loaded symbols for /usr/lib64/libQtSvg.so.4 Reading symbols from /usr/lib64/libkdecore.so.5...done. Loaded symbols for /usr/lib64/libkdecore.so.5 Reading symbols from /usr/lib64/libXft.so.2...done. Loaded symbols for /usr/lib64/libXft.so.2 Reading symbols from /usr/lib64/libXdmcp.so.6...done. Loaded symbols for /usr/lib64/libXdmcp.so.6 Reading symbols from /usr/lib64/libXpm.so.4...done. Loaded symbols for /usr/lib64/libXpm.so.4 Reading symbols from /usr/lib64/libQtNetwork.so.4...done. Loaded symbols for /usr/lib64/libQtNetwork.so.4 Reading symbols from /usr/lib64/libQtDBus.so.4...done. Loaded symbols for /usr/lib64/libQtDBus.so.4 Reading symbols from /usr/lib64/libQtXml.so.4...done. Loaded symbols for /usr/lib64/libQtXml.so.4 Reading symbols from /usr/lib64/libXtst.so.6...done. Loaded symbols for /usr/lib64/libXtst.so.6 Reading symbols from /usr/lib64/libkdeui.so.5...done. Loaded symbols for /usr/lib64/libkdeui.so.5 Reading symbols from /lib64/libbz2.so.1...done. Loaded symbols for /lib64/libbz2.so.1 Reading symbols from /lib64/libresolv.so.2...done. Loaded symbols for /lib64/libresolv.so.2 Reading symbols from /lib64/libdbus-1.so.3...done. Loaded symbols for /lib64/libdbus-1.so.3 Reading symbols from /lib64/libnss_compat.so.2...done. Loaded symbols for /lib64/libnss_compat.so.2 Reading symbols from /lib64/libnsl.so.1...done. Loaded symbols for /lib64/libnsl.so.1 Reading symbols from /lib64/libnss_nis.so.2...done. Loaded symbols for /lib64/libnss_nis.so.2 Reading symbols from /lib64/libnss_files.so.2...done. Loaded symbols for /lib64/libnss_files.so.2 Core was generated by `python widgets.py'. Program terminated with signal 11, Segmentation fault. [New process 27152] #0 0x00007fe94cb2e064 in YSelectionWidget::itemAt () from /opt/yuitest/lib64/libyui.so.3 (gdb) -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=429159
Andreas Jaeger
https://bugzilla.novell.com/show_bug.cgi?id=429159
Jan Matejek
participants (1)
-
bugzilla_noreply@novell.com